This position is located at the NAIT’s Centre for Boreal Research in Peace River, Alberta. Peace River is a vibrant community of approximately 6,700 people in the heart of the Boreal Forest of Northwest Alberta. It offers a variety of urban amenities but with a small-town feel
Reporting directly to the Research Chair, this position will support research activities in the field of wetland ecology, management, and peatland restoration. The primary activities that will be carried out by this position are assisting with the applied research on the impact of human activities, natural disturbances, and climate change on boreal wetland ecosystems and the development of practical solutions to restore the ecosystem functions of boreal wetlands. This position will lead a team of junior and summer staff during summer months to carry out various field experiments, including set up, installation and instrumentation, data/sample collection, lab processing, data analysis and report writing, and maintain and manage lab and field equipment.
